The Sony ZV-1F is an affordable, beginner-friendly vlogging camera that delivers excellent image quality in a simple, compact body. It uses a 20.1MP 1-inch Exmor RS sensor paired with Sony’s trusted BIONZ X processor, capable of sharp 4K video with natural color and beautiful background blur. Its 20mm f/2.0 ultra-wide fixed lens ensures you’re always perfectly framed for selfies or handheld vlogs. The Face Priority Auto Exposure keeps your skin tones bright and natural, even in tricky lighting, while the touchscreen controls make recording quick and intuitive. It also features directional audio, a wind filter, and easy USB streaming, making it ideal for travel, YouTube, or social media creators. If you’re new to content creation and want a no-fuss, reliable camera, the ZV-1F stands out as the best Sony camera for vlogging on a budget.

The Sony ZV-1 II refines one of Sony’s most beloved compact vlog cameras with smarter features and a wider field of view. Its 20.1MP 1-inch Exmor RS sensor and 24–50mm f/1.8–4 lens deliver bright, crisp 4K video in all conditions. The new 18–50mm equivalent ultra-wide zoom is perfect for handheld vlogging, ensuring your face and background stay beautifully framed. The Bokeh Switch and Product Showcase Mode add cinematic flair with one touch. Its directional 3-capsule mic, included windscreen, and hybrid image stabilization make it ideal for shooting on the move. It’s small enough to fit in your pocket but powerful enough for professional-level content. For travel vloggers and creators seeking simplicity without compromise, the ZV-1 II is easily one of the best Sony cameras for vlogging this year.

The Sony ZV-E10 is built specifically for vloggers who want mirrorless flexibility in a compact, creator-friendly package. With its 24.2MP APS-C sensor and BIONZ X processor, it produces sharp 4K video with excellent dynamic range and low-light capability. The camera’s Real-Time Eye AF ensures perfect focus on faces, while the Product Showcase Mode smoothly shifts focus between the vlogger and objects—ideal for unboxing or review videos. It features a fully articulating touchscreen, a directional 3-capsule mic with windscreen, and an external mic port for professional-grade audio. With USB streaming and clean HDMI output, it doubles as a high-quality webcam for live sessions. Lightweight yet powerful, the ZV-E10 is hands-down one of the best Sony cameras for vlogging for creators who value image quality and usability.

The Sony Alpha A6600 is a powerhouse APS-C mirrorless camera that blends portability with performance. Featuring a 24.2MP APS-C sensor, Real-Time Eye AF, and 425 phase-detection points, it ensures incredible focus accuracy for both photos and videos. It supports 4K HDR recording with no crop, making it perfect for cinematic vlogs and YouTube content. The 5-axis in-body stabilization helps eliminate shake, while the flip-up LCD screen makes framing yourself a breeze. The A6600 also features one of Sony’s best batteries (Z-series), capable of shooting over 700 photos or long hours of video on a single charge. With durable magnesium alloy construction, dual mic/headphone ports, and professional autofocus, it’s ideal for hybrid creators who shoot both stills and video. If you’re seeking power, flexibility, and professional-level performance, the A6600 is undeniably among the best Sony cameras for vlogging in 2025.

The Sony Alpha 7C brings professional-grade video performance into a surprisingly compact body. Equipped with a 24.2MP full-frame Exmor R CMOS sensor and BIONZ X image processor, it delivers stunning cinematic 4K video with exceptional low-light performance and rich color depth. This camera offers full-frame image quality in a body that weighs just 509g, making it perfect for creators who want high-end production in a travel-friendly setup. The 5-axis in-body image stabilization (IBIS) ensures smooth handheld shooting, while Real-Time Eye AF and Real-Time Tracking keep your subjects tack-sharp during movement. It also features a flip-out vari-angle LCD touchscreen, mic and headphone jacks, and a long-lasting battery—ideal for long vlogs or live sessions. If you want the flexibility of professional photography and video creation in one body, the Alpha 7C is easily one of the best Sony cameras for vlogging this year.

How to Choose the Best Sony Camera for Vlogging?

You should consider your goals, budget, and the type of content you will create when choosing the best Sony camera for vlogging. Before buying, consider these factors:

1. Sensor Size and Image Quality
The sensor determines how well your camera performs in different lighting. Full-frame cameras (like the Sony Alpha 7C) deliver superior depth, dynamic range, and cinematic quality. Meanwhile, APS-C cameras (like the ZV-E10 or A6600) provide excellent image quality in smaller, lighter bodies—perfect for daily vlogs and travel.

2. Stabilization and Autofocus
Vlogging often involves handheld shooting, so in-body image stabilization (IBIS) is a huge plus for steady footage. If your camera doesn’t have IBIS, choose lenses with Optical SteadyShot. Sony’s Real-Time Eye AF and Object Tracking ensure smooth, accurate focus even when you’re moving or changing subjects.

3. Audio Quality
Good sound can make or break your vlog. Cameras like the ZV-1 II and ZV-E10 come with built-in directional microphones and wind filters, but most also support external mic inputs for studio-level clarity.

4. Portability and Ergonomics
If you travel frequently, go for compact models like the ZV-1F or ZV-1 II. For more serious creators, mirrorless options like the A6600 or Alpha 7C offer better control and flexibility with interchangeable lenses.

5. Streaming and Connectivity
Many Sony vlog cameras now support USB streaming, meaning you can plug directly into your computer and go live without extra gear. Wi-Fi and Bluetooth allow instant sharing to your phone for editing or posting on the go.
